Breakthrough Review Article on MXenes Published

We are pleased to share that Dr. Sutar Rani Ananda, Postdoctoral Fellow at CRFM, has published a research article in the prestigious journal Progress in Materials Science (Impact Factor: 40). The article, “Tailored architectures in desalination membranes with MXene: Is this the way forward?”, explores the design of MXene-based architectures for advanced desalination membranes, offering critical insights into addressing global water scarcity through innovative and sustainable materials. This work marks an important contribution to environmental materials science and underscores our community’s role in developing solutions to global challenges.

Breakthrough Review Article on Water Purification Published

We are thrilled to announce the publication of a groundbreaking research article by our research scholar, Padmaja Vasant Mane, in the prestigious journal, Progress in Material Science (Impact Factor 40). The article, titled “Unveiling Cutting-Edge Advances in High Surface Area Porous Materials for the Efficient Removal of Toxic Metal Ions from Water,” marks a significant milestone in environmental research and technology. Award of MAECI Scholarship

Arvind Raj, Senior Research Fellow at CRFM, has been awarded the MAECI Scholarship by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, allowing him to extend his research activities in Italy. His 6-month research at the University of Milan, guided by Professor Claudia L. Bianchi, focuses on use of Metal-Organic Frameworks (MOFs) for the removal of polyphenols from contaminated water.
